Storly is an AI-powered platform designed for non-profit organizations to effortlessly collect and generate compelling personal stories from their communities. It automates the interview process, transforming responses into well-crafted narratives, social media content, and video testimonials in minutes, saving significant time and resources while boosting donor engagement and brand exposure.
About Storytelling
AI Storytelling tools are a specialized class of software that uses artificial intelligence to generate, structure, and enhance compelling narratives for marketing purposes. These tools leverage natural language generation (NLG), plot algorithms, and emotional analysis to transform data and brand messages into engaging stories. Their primary value lies in their ability to create emotionally resonant content at scale, ensuring brand communications are not just informative but also memorable and persuasive. This helps build a stronger connection with the target audience.
Core Features
- Narrative Arc Generation: Automatically creates classic story structures (e.g., hero's journey, problem-solution) tailored to a brand or product.
- Character & Persona Development: Generates relatable characters or customer personas to act as protagonists in brand stories.
- Emotional Tone Analysis: Analyzes and adjusts text to evoke specific emotions, ensuring the narrative aligns with campaign goals.
- Multi-format Scripting: Produces scripts and outlines for various media, including videos, podcasts, social media series, and presentations.
- Brand Voice Consistency: Learns and applies a specific brand's tone and style across all generated story content.
Use Cases
AI Storytelling tools are primarily used by marketing teams, brand managers, and content creators. They are ideal for developing comprehensive brand narratives, planning multi-channel advertising campaigns with a cohesive story, creating engaging scripts for product launch videos, and crafting personalized customer journey stories for email marketing.
How to Choose
When selecting an AI Storytelling tool, consider the depth of narrative control it offers—can you guide the plot and characters? Evaluate its supported output formats (text, script, storyboard). Check its ability to integrate with your existing marketing platforms and analyze its capacity for learning and maintaining your unique brand voice. Finally, assess the complexity of the user interface against your team's technical skills.

Crafting a Compelling Brand Origin Story
A startup founder needs to create a powerful narrative for their 'About Us' page and investor pitches. Using an AI Storytelling tool, they input key milestones, company values, and the initial problem they aimed to solve. The AI generates several story arcs, including a 'Hero's Journey' and a 'Rags to Riches' narrative. The founder selects the most fitting structure and the tool helps flesh it out with engaging language, ensuring a consistent and emotionally resonant tone. This process transforms a simple timeline into a memorable story that connects with customers and stakeholders on a human level.
Developing a Social Media Campaign Narrative
A marketing manager is planning a month-long social media campaign for a new product. Instead of creating disconnected daily posts, they use an AI Storytelling tool to build a cohesive narrative arc. They define the campaign's theme, key messages, and target audience. The AI then outlines a four-week story structure: Week 1 introduces a problem, Week 2 presents the new product as the hero, Week 3 showcases user success stories, and Week 4 calls to action. The tool also suggests post formats (video, carousel, poll) and drafts captions for each stage, ensuring the entire campaign tells a single, compelling story.
Generating Video Scripts for Product Demos
A product marketing team needs to create a series of short demo videos. To ensure the videos are engaging and not just a feature list, they use an AI Storytelling tool. They input the target user's pain points and how specific features solve them. The AI generates a script following a 'Problem-Agitate-Solve' structure. It crafts a relatable opening, builds tension by describing the consequences of the problem, and then presents the product feature as the ideal solution. This narrative approach makes the demo more persuasive and helps viewers understand the product's value in a real-world context, increasing engagement and conversion rates.
Personalizing Customer Onboarding Narratives
An e-commerce brand wants to improve its customer retention rate. They use an AI Storytelling tool integrated with their CRM to create personalized onboarding email sequences. Based on a customer's first purchase, the AI crafts a unique story. For example, a customer who bought running shoes receives a series of emails telling the story of 'their running journey,' with tips, encouragement, and product recommendations framed as chapters in their story. This transforms generic onboarding emails into a personal narrative, making the customer feel valued and understood, which fosters loyalty and encourages repeat purchases.
Transforming Data into Case Study Narratives
A B2B software company has collected performance data and a client testimonial for a case study. To make it more impactful than a dry report, a content marketer inputs the raw data (e.g., '25% increase in efficiency') and the client's quotes into an AI Storytelling tool. The tool structures this information into a compelling narrative, identifying the client as the hero, their business challenge as the conflict, and the software as the magical guide. It generates a story with a clear beginning (the problem), middle (the implementation and struggle), and end (the successful outcome), making the case study more relatable and persuasive for potential leads.
Outlining an Educational Content Series
An online course creator wants to structure a new video series on a complex topic. To maintain student engagement, they use an AI Storytelling tool to outline the entire course as a narrative journey. They input the learning objectives and key concepts. The AI organizes these into a logical sequence of 'episodes' or modules, each building on the last. It suggests cliffhangers for the end of each video to encourage viewers to continue to the next one and frames quizzes as 'challenges' to overcome. This narrative framework turns a potentially dry educational series into an engaging adventure, improving completion rates and student satisfaction.
